For Alberta technology companies that have moved beyond development and are ready to prove their solution in the real world, securing the right demonstration opportunity can be a turning point. The Alberta Innovates — Product Demonstration Program is built for businesses that need support to validate their technology with a real customer, partner, or market-facing pilot before scaling commercially. Rather than funding early R&D, this program focuses on helping companies show that their product works technically and delivers clear business value.
Through this initiative, Alberta Innovates supports collaborations between an Alberta-based tech business and a strategic partner such as a first customer, distributor, or influential industry player. Funding of up to around $150,000 is available on a non-repayable basis to offset the costs of running a pilot project or demonstration that strengthens market positioning. The program is especially relevant for companies aiming to accelerate revenue, reduce commercialization risk, or open doors to national and global markets across sectors like clean technology, health and life sciences, energy, data-driven technologies, and other emerging fields.
Applications are accepted on an ongoing basis and are assessed on both the strength of the technology and the commercial opportunity it represents for Alberta.
